Five years after sterilization, 35% of the CREST participants reported high levels of menstrual pain, 49% reported heavy or very heavy menstrual flow, and 10% reported spotting between periods. Abdominal salpingectomy patients usually require about 3 – 6 weeks of recovery time, while laparoscopic patients will typically heal within 2-4 weeks. A tubal ligation is a permanent form of birth control.After this procedure has been performed, an egg cannot move from the ovary through the tubes (a woman has two Fallopian tubes), and eventually to the uterus.
